Transaction 21520e68abf8dc750112c9aeec161132616b00286d9666c83b934b7055a2b441
1 Input
2 Outputs
- 21520e68abf8dc750112c9aeec161132616b00286d9666c83b934b7055a2b441:0
- 21520e68abf8dc750112c9aeec161132616b00286d9666c83b934b7055a2b441:1
value 614159
address 16LLQFVbQkNpfn2Skkja9Vgwbq7dGuowPM
value 1296877
address 32qdiLDiVcQW7x4DzZHiCbNxZUpECKMTk2